Several driving forces underscore the robust growth forecast for the Composite Rebar market. Firstly, the increasing emphasis on sustainability has become a pivotal factor, with industries adopting greener alternatives to traditional materials, leading to heightened market share for composite options. Technological advancements also play a crucial role; improved production processes are resulting in superior product performance, thereby enhancing their appeal in construction applications. However, challenges such as high initial costs and limited awareness of composite rebar’s benefits can hinder market penetration. Moreover, geographical disparities in material adoption create a complex landscape that market participants must navigate. Regional analysis indicates that North America is currently leading in the adoption of composite rebar, largely due to stringent regulations promoting sustainable building practices. The potential for growth in the Asia-Pacific region is also significant, driven by rapid urbanization and increasing infrastructure projects. This region is witnessing an emerging trend toward the adoption of Carbon Fiber Reinforced Polymer, which is expected to grow at a faster pace than its glass fiber counterpart. The global composite rebar market is projected to witness a significant increase in adoption rates, with estimates suggesting that the market could reach a penetration rate of 35% in new infrastructure projects by 2030, compared to just 15% in 2020. This shift is largely attributed to increased awareness of the long-term cost benefits and reduced maintenance requirements associated with composite materials. For instance, a report from the American Concrete Institute highlighted that structures utilizing composite rebar can exhibit a lifespan extending 50% longer than those using traditional steel rebar, thus reducing overall lifecycle costs.

In the context of real-world applications, projects like the San Francisco-Oakland Bay Bridge, which incorporated advanced composite materials, have demonstrated the viability and durability of these products in critical infrastructure. The successful integration of composite rebar in this high-profile project has set a precedent, influencing other states to adopt similar materials for new construction.
